"City of Love. City of Fear. City of Freedom."

Minsk, August 2020. Pasha and Yulia, a young married couple, leave the house at night and find themselves in the midst of peaceful protests. Everyday walk turns into a real hell, in which innocent people are victims of police brutality.

Starring Aleksey Maslodudov, Anastasiya Shemyakina, Anastasiya Pronina
